Cher-Wen DeWitt

Director of PartnershipsSegal Family Foundation

Biography

Cher-Wen is Segal Family Foundation’s Director of Partnerships. She leads the foundation's work engaging peers in the funding community to advance its mission of building an equitable community of donors and doers, committed to working in true partnership.

Following the completion of her undergraduate studies in neuroscience at Oberlin College, Cher-Wen was a 2010-2011 Global Health Corps fellow and held the role of Country Director for FACE AIDS, a program of Partners In Health in Rwanda, delivering youth-focused community health education and support services to people living with HIV. She continued her career in Rwanda with One Acre Fund for several years, managing the logistics team responsible for last-mile delivery of agricultural products across the country. In 2015, she transitioned to an international role on One Acre Fund’s microfinance partnerships team, building a coalition of microfinance practitioners providing services to smallholder farmers. Prior to joining SFF, Cher-Wen worked as the Director of Operations for Flippable, an organization working to flip state governments and center pro-democracy issues through the targeted allocation of grassroots dollars to political campaigns.
